Steve, I recently gutted a 2001 Cherokee and spent 400.00 to dynamat the entire interior including the doors, roof and hatch. Crazy expensive but made a difference in both noise and floor temps.

I also am in the process of doing a frame off restoration on a Jeep Comanche truck. My painter gave me a similar product sold by Home Depot, Lowes, etc. that is essential the EXACT product but a slight bit thinner. I used it instead and put two layers in. The cost was miniscule compared to the inflated prices of Dynamat.

Yes do it.
No don't use the expensive Dynamat product.
